Seasonal Dragons take on the characteristics of the season during which they are born. Thus, eggs that are laid in spring match the pink flowers and green buds of spring, and those that are laid in the summer grow to depict the bright green of the forest trees and the yellow of the sun. Eggs laid in autumn display the bright colors of leaves falling from trees, and those that are laid during winter take on the appearance of the icy snow.

User Description

Adji was born with the jitters. Even the simplest thing can send him shaking and scuttling away, from the tiniest mouse to standing slightly too close to the edge of a cliff. It's not that he is terrified of everything, just that whatever he encounters always seems to provoke some nerve in him, which results in his vibrating back and forth like a giant green bee. These constant movements always tire him out, leading to him spending long hours of the day in bed, too tired to even get up let alone think about work. The buzzing sound that comes from him while he is jittering back and forth is frequently complained about, as little can be heard through the constant hum, and as a result of this few dragons will choose to work with him. Having been born with this, Adji has learnt to blot it out, and one day hopes to find someone who loves him enough to put up with the humming long enough so they cannot hear it anymore.
